Is the wrong prospecting process bringing you clients who are just not a good fit? Are you feeling trapped in a contract with clients you wouldn’t choose to work with again? Building strong connections with clients based on common ground and understanding can significantly impact the success and fulfillment of partnerships in the agency world. Today’s guest saw her first agency end after all partners lost their passion for the work. The reason? Working with clients who didn’t fit the agency’s personality left them all feeling stuck and overwhelmed. After selling and starting over, she has made the right prospecting process a focus of her new business and is seeing the results. Tune in for insights on starting over the right way after selling an agency that wasn’t working out. Jodie Ball is an agency owner specializing in search engine optimization helping clients scale and grow. She has a decade of experience in SEO and digital marketing and uses a data-driven, non-siloed approach to capture target demographics at pivotal points during their decision-making process. Jodie shares her journey of building and selling her first agency with partners, along with the challenges and successes she experienced. She now enjoys the freedom to choose her clients and work with people she wants to work with. In this episode, we’ll discuss: How the wrong prospecting can lead to agency frustration. Ensuring your vision aligns with your prospects. Selling and starting over the right way. When Clients Don't Align: The Path to Agency Frustration Jodie’s agency journey started when she was an intern helping build websites for musicians and got the amazing opportunity to work in the search engine optimization of an Amazon-owned business. She sort of fell into the role of executing an account for Amazon, a path she would have never imagined for her career. Later on, the people who first contacted her for that project called her when they decided to build an SEO agency and eventually became her business partners. The Amazon gig helped them gain credibility as they started and grew their agency. Initially, she worked on sales and strategy and had to wear a lot of different hats as she and her partners figured out the agency. After starting off with a bang with Amazon, Jodie’s agency went on to work with high-end fashion retailers like Skims and Good American. They stayed within the fashion niche to leverage their expertise and reputation in that area and attract clients who valued their industry knowledge and experience. However, they fell into a pattern of taking on clients that didn't fit their agency's personality and started to feel stuck and overwhelmed. This led to stress and ultimately made the business less enjoyable. Five years in, her partners were now too busy for the agency and it seemed there was not enough meat left on the bone. Basically, it seemed clients did not have a full understanding of the value the agency was providing. This resulted in unhappy clients and frustration on both ends. Looking back, Jodie sees their reporting was not complete enough to communicate the full extent of their results. How to Find The Right Prospects: Correcting Past Communication Mistakes Agencies must establish clear channels of communication with clients from the very beginning and consistently update them on the progress of their projects. By setting expectations and goals upfront, agencies can ensure that clients are aware of the value they are receiving and can better appreciate the results of their work.
